Output 76ba9dcac28a654d123b3485a9e0eced73b22fb59224138777491db57883fa97:0

value
8552638
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 91568d81321363d0a5881e1b43d14a23a0607984 OP_EQUALVERIFY OP_CHECKSIG
address
1EFUfc9tkM2JgZhxrsiVyKBZiK3ZF6Psnz
transaction
76ba9dcac28a654d123b3485a9e0eced73b22fb59224138777491db57883fa97
spent
true